When I upload a featured image for a post, the same image is shown in different parts of the website (front page, blog page, etc.). In some places it keeps the original aspect ratio, but in others it gets cropped — I’ve noticed like 3–4 different variations. That’s a big problem when the images include text or logos. Featured images may appear differently because WordPress creates several image sizes used in various layouts. Some are cropped to keep a consistent design. Please share links to the pages where you notice the issue so we can check and suggest the best fix.
